    QUALIFICATION REQUIREMENTS

    1. Possess, or be willing to apply for, a TEA Educational Aide Certificate (personal expense)

    2. Educational Aide certificate as established by the State Board for Educator Certification. The applicant for the

    educational aide certificate shall

    1. hold a high school diploma, the equivalent of a high school diploma, or higher;

    2. have satisfied one of the following requirements:

    a. has three creditable years of experience, as defined in Chapter 153, Subchapter CC, of this title (relating to

    Commissioner''s Rules on Creditable Years of Service), as either an educational aide I or II;

    b. has completed 30 semester credit hours of college credit with some emphasis on child growth and

    development or related subject areas;

    3.and have experience working with students and parents as approved by the employing superintendent.
